Output 39e82120b5d8dcfb610126b66f7dc69363afd09766da7fcb3c6a9abff8e3cee6:1

value
3897688207
script pubkey
OP_0 OP_PUSHBYTES_20 bcb8b5b29b71f906f872fa64e0f717717312afee
address
tb1qhjuttv5mw8usd7rjlfjwpachw9e39tlw9mgw3s
transaction
39e82120b5d8dcfb610126b66f7dc69363afd09766da7fcb3c6a9abff8e3cee6